| 1 | | AMENDMENT TO SENATE BILL 508
| 2 | | AMENDMENT NO. ______. Amend Senate Bill 508 by replacing | 3 | | everything after the enacting clause with the following:
| 4 | | "Section 5. The Illinois Promotion Act is amended by | 5 | | changing Sections 2 and 3 and by adding Section 8b as follows:
| 6 | | (20 ILCS 665/2) (from Ch. 127, par. 200-22)
| 7 | | Sec. 2. Legislative findings; policy. The General Assembly | 8 | | hereby finds,
determines and declares:
| 9 | | (a) That the health, safety, morals and general welfare of | 10 | | the people of
the State are directly dependent upon the | 11 | | continual encouragement,
development, growth and expansion of | 12 | | tourism within the State;
| 13 | | (b) That unemployment, the spread of indigency, and the | 14 | | heavy burden of
public assistance and unemployment | 15 | | compensation can be alleviated by the
promotion, attraction, | 16 | | stimulation, development and expansion of tourism in
the State;

| 1 | | (c) That the policy of the State of Illinois, in the | 2 | | interest of
promoting the health, safety, morals and welfare of | 3 | | all the people of the
State, is to increase the economic impact | 4 | | of tourism
throughout the State through promotional activities | 5 | | and by making
available grants and loans to be made to local | 6 | | promotion groups and
others, as provided in Sections 5 , and 8a , | 7 | | and 8b of this Act, for
purposes of promoting, developing, and | 8 | | expanding tourism destinations,
tourism attractions, and | 9 | | tourism events.
| 10 | | (Source: P.A. 92-38, eff. 6-28-01.)
| 11 | | (20 ILCS 665/3) (from Ch. 127, par. 200-23)
| 12 | | Sec. 3. Definitions. The following words and terms, | 13 | | whenever used or
referred to
in this Act, shall have the | 14 | | following meanings, except where the context
may otherwise | 15 | | require:
| 16 | | (a) "Department" means the Department of Commerce and | 17 | | Economic Opportunity of the State of Illinois.
| 18 | | (b) "Local promotion group" means any non-profit | 19 | | corporation,
organization, association, agency or committee | 20 | | thereof formed for the
primary purpose of publicizing, | 21 | | promoting, advertising or otherwise
encouraging the | 22 | | development of tourism in any municipality, county, or
region | 23 | | of Illinois.
| 24 | | (c) "Promotional activities" means preparing, planning and
| 25 | | conducting campaigns of information, advertising and publicity |

| 1 | | through
such media as newspapers, radio, television, | 2 | | magazines, trade journals,
moving and still photography, | 3 | | posters, outdoor signboards and personal
contact within and | 4 | | without the State of Illinois; dissemination of
information, | 5 | | advertising, publicity, photographs and other literature
and | 6 | | material designed to carry out the purpose of this Act; and
| 7 | | participation in and attendance at meetings and conventions | 8 | | concerned
primarily with tourism, including travel to and from | 9 | | such meetings.
| 10 | | (d) "Municipality" means "municipality" as defined in | 11 | | Section 1-1-2
of the Illinois Municipal Code, as heretofore and | 12 | | hereafter amended.
| 13 | | (e) "Tourism" means travel 50 miles or more one-way or an | 14 | | overnight trip
outside of a person's normal routine.
| 15 | | (f) "Municipal amateur sports facility" means a sports | 16 | | facility that: (1) is owned by a unit of local government; (2) | 17 | | has contiguous indoor sports competition space; (3) is designed | 18 | | to principally accommodate and host amateur competitions for | 19 | | youths, adults, or both; and (4) is not used for professional | 20 | | sporting events where participants are compensated for their | 21 | | participation. | 22 | | (g) "Municipal convention center" means a convention | 23 | | center or civic center owned by a unit of local government or | 24 | | operated by a convention center authority, or a municipal | 25 | | convention hall as defined in paragraph (1) of Section 11-65-1 | 26 | | of the Illinois Municipal Code, with contiguous exhibition |

| 1 | | space ranging between 30,000 and 125,000 square feet. | 2 | | (h) "Convention center authority" means an Authority, as | 3 | | defined by the Civic Center Code, that operates a municipal | 4 | | convention center with contiguous exhibition space ranging | 5 | | between 30,000 and 125,000 square feet. | 6 | | (i) "Incentive" means: (1) an incentive provided by a | 7 | | municipal convention center or convention center authority for | 8 | | a convention, meeting, or trade show held at a municipal | 9 | | convention center that, but for the incentive, would not have | 10 | | occurred in the State or been retained in the State; or (2) an | 11 | | incentive provided by a unit of local government for a sporting | 12 | | event held at a municipal amateur sports facility that, but for | 13 | | the incentive, would not have occurred in the State or been | 14 | | retained in the State. | 15 | | (Source: P.A. 94-793, eff. 5-19-06.)
| 16 | | (20 ILCS 665/8b new) | 17 | | Sec. 8b. Municipal convention center and sports facility | 18 | | attraction grants. | 19 | | (a) Until July 1, 2020, the Department is authorized to | 20 | | make grants, subject to appropriation by the General Assembly, | 21 | | from the Tourism Promotion Fund to a unit of local government, | 22 | | municipal convention center, or convention center authority | 23 | | that provides incentives, as defined in subsection (i) of | 24 | | Section 3 of this Act, for the purpose of attracting | 25 | | conventions, meetings, and trade shows to municipal convention |

| 1 | | centers and attracting sporting events to municipal amateur | 2 | | sports facilities. Grants awarded under this Section shall be | 3 | | based on the net proceeds received under the Hotel Operators' | 4 | | Occupation Tax Act for the renting, leasing, or letting of | 5 | | hotel rooms in the municipality for the month in which the | 6 | | convention, meeting, trade show, or sporting event occurs. | 7 | | Grants shall not exceed 80% of the incentive amount provided by | 8 | | the unit of local government, municipal convention center, or | 9 | | convention center authority. Further, in no event may the | 10 | | aggregate amount of grants awarded to a single municipal | 11 | | convention center, convention center authority, or municipal | 12 | | amateur sports facility exceed $200,000 in any calendar year. | 13 | | The Department may, by rule, require any other provisions it | 14 | | deems necessary in order to protect the State's interest in | 15 | | administering this program. | 16 | | (b) No later than May 15 of each year, through May 15, | 17 | | 2020, the unit of local government, municipal convention | 18 | | center, or convention center authority shall certify to the | 19 | | Department the amounts of funds expended in the previous fiscal | 20 | | year to provide qualified incentives; however, in no event may | 21 | | the certified amount pursuant to this paragraph exceed $200,000 | 22 | | for any municipal convention center, convention center | 23 | | authority, or municipal amateur sports facility in any calendar | 24 | | year. The unit of local government, convention center, or | 25 | | convention center authority shall certify (A) the net proceeds | 26 | | received under the Hotel Operators' Occupation Tax Act for the |

| 1 | | renting, leasing, or letting of hotel rooms in the municipality | 2 | | for the month in which the convention, meeting, or trade show | 3 | | occurs and (B) the average of the net proceeds received under | 4 | | the Hotel Operators' Occupation Tax Act for the renting, | 5 | | leasing, or letting of hotel rooms in the municipality for the | 6 | | same month in the 3 immediately preceding years. The unit of | 7 | | local government, municipal convention center, or convention | 8 | | center authority shall include the incentive amounts as part of | 9 | | its regular audit. | 10 | | (c) The Department shall submit a report on the | 11 | | effectiveness of the program established under this Section to | 12 | | the General Assembly no later than January 1, 2020.
| 13 | | Section 99. Effective date. This Act takes effect upon | 14 | | becoming law.".
